Big Eye Lantern Fish

Electrona subaspera (Günther 1864)

Electrona subaspera (Big Eye Lantern Fish) is a species of ray-finned fishes in the family lanternfishes. Individuals can grow to 12.7 cm. They have sexual reproduction.
